Sydney Home Improvement Costs: Your Budget Breakdown

Wiki Article

Planning a property upgrade in Sydney can feel overwhelming, especially when it comes to pricing the total expense. Understanding the breakdown of potential fees is crucial for a stress-free project. Generally, you can expect to pay anywhere from $2,500 to $5,000 for building metre for a standard addition. This figure can fluctuate significantly based on several factors. Labour costs, which often make up 40-60% of the aggregate outlay, are influenced by the complexity of the design and the demand for tradespeople in the Sydney area. Material choice also plays a huge role; high-end finishes like marble or custom cabinetry will naturally increase the price. Design costs, often 10-15% of the task cost, are another important consideration. Don't forget to factor in government approval charges, which can range from a few hundred to over a thousand dollars. A detailed assessment from reputable builders is essential for precise costing.

Kitchen Renovation this Area: Costs & Considerations

Embarking on a cooking renovation in this Area can be a thrilling, yet potentially daunting, prospect. Assessing the potential pricing is paramount. Generally, expect to pay anywhere from $15,000 for a basic refresh to upwards of $50,000 or even more for a complete transformation. This price range is influenced heavily by factors such as the size of your cooking space, the quality of materials you choose – from cabinetry and benchtops to appliances and flooring – and the complexity of the work involved. Don't forget to factor in potential unexpected pricing, such as plumbing or electrical work. Meticulously consider your budget upfront and obtain multiple quotes from reputable builders to ensure you're getting a fair rate. Beyond the financial aspects, structuring your new food layout, selecting the right style, and obtaining necessary permits are crucial considerations that can significantly impact the overall success of your endeavor.

Sydney Kitchen & Bathroom Renovation Cost Estimates

Planning a home refresh in Sydney? Understanding kitchen and bathroom renovation costs is crucial. Expect a considerable variation in pricing, influenced by factors such as the scope of the project, the standard of fixtures selected, and the difficulty of the design. Generally, a small lavatory renovation might be anywhere from AUD$15,000 to AUD$30,000, while a full kitchen reconfiguration could easily reach AUD$25,000 to AUD$60,000 or even more. Tradesperson fees typically represent a large portion of the total outlay. It’s highly advised to obtain multiple quotes from qualified Sydney home improvement companies to ensure you're getting a competitive price.
